Getting Here


Firth Park is easy to find, approx 3 miles from the city centre and just a couple of minutes away from the Northern General Hospital. Lots of bus routes come through the area and stop near the main park entrance, which is by the roundabout in the shopping centre.

By Public Transport

There are lots of buses which stop by Firth Park at frequent intervals.

Buses nos 1, 11, 75, 76, 76a and 88 from the city centre all stop in the centre of Firth Park shopping area.

No 1 and 11 stop outside the library actually on the roundabout - walk to your left as you leave the bus; the park is just across Hucklow Road.

Nos 75, 76, 76a and 88 stop just after the roundabout on Bellhouse Road next to Greggs. Head back towards the roundabout when you get off the bus and you will see the park entrance on your left hand side.

By Car

To drive to Firth Park, take the A6135 Barnsley Road and then B6086 Firth Park Road to the roundabout in Firth Park centre, take the first exit left along Hucklow Road.

The car park is just after the First Start building which is also on your left. Car Parking here is free but there are limited spaces.

There are also roadside parking bays in the area although during busy shopping times, spaces fill up quickly!
